In −9839 DR, the First Serôs War began, pitting the elves and the merfolk against the sahuagin of the eastern waters. The war lasted six years and destroyed the sahuagin kingdom in the Trench of Lopok, [57] and while the sahuagin continued to skirmish with the other races over the following century in a desperate attempt to prevent it, the Sharksbane Wall was completed in −8938 DR. This trapped the majority of the sahuagin in the Alamber Sea, a southeastern branch of the larger Sea of Fallen Stars. [58] The aquatic elves and other races ruthlessly hunted any remaining sahuagin, and by −8000 DR there were none to be found west of the wall. [59] Aquatic elves were extremely isolationist. There were some aquatic elves who did not even know that the surface existed, let alone a whole world beyond it. [7] Even other underwater races were generally kept at a distance, regardless of alignment. Aquatic elves fought fiercely against evil races and did not see the point of mingling with their shorter-lived neighbors even if they were of similar alignment. [3] Ergot poisoning has been suggested as a cause for the dancing plagues of medieval Europe. Ergot, however, causes loss of motor control, not continuous coordinated movements. A historian named John Waller studied the phenomenon and concluded it was most likely mass psychogenic illness caused by intense stress. As cause of the stress, Waller cites the unrest of the times – harsh winters, famines and strong supernatural beliefs – including the belief that Saint Vitus, if angered, would send a dancing plague upon an unrepentant people. Protected Eyes. Aquatic elves have nictitating membranes that protect their eyes from the water in which they swim. You cannot be blinded by gases or liquids that reach your eyes and you have advantage on saving throws against Blindness. Aquatic Elf, Deep Cultural Traits Aquatic elves have formed three distinct community groups based on which bodies of water they choose for their settlements. There are sea aquatic elves, who take to the open seas, lake aquatic elves, who prefer the more isolated freshwater bodies inland, and the deep aquatic elves, who dwell entirely in the darkest reaches of the deep ocean. Each develops distinct cultural traits of their own, as listed below.
